The design draws inspiration from the most graceful elements of the lotus flower—its petals, bloom, stem, leaves, bulb, and seeds—all beautifully translated into various designs. Each creation reflects a unique and distinctive aspect of the lotus.
With Haute Couture-inspired aesthetics, every piece becomes even more refined and exceptional.
Each design is 80% handcrafted by Vietnamese artisans within 20 to 30 hours per piece. Designed by international designer Hiente Nguyen from the Netherlands.
These creations exhibit both high visual artistry and practical usability—a hallmark of Hiente Nguyen’s signature approach in merging luxury handbag craftsmanship with wearable design.
The bag is in the soft leather category, yet it maintains a structured and elegant form—suitable for many different occasions and easy to use.
Every piece is made entirely from full-grain genuine leather, from the exterior to the inner lining. The inside features the cold-pressed "hiente" logo, marking the design and craftsmanship of Hiente Nguyen and his team.
